How long do you have to report a change on food stamps NY?
Under the “Change Reporting” rules, you MUST report the following changes within 10 days after the end of the month in which the change happened:Changes in any source of income for anyone in your household.Changes in your household's total earned income when it goes up or down by more than $100 a month.More items...
How do I report income change to EBT in Illinois?
To report a change, contact your caseworker in person, by telephone, by mail or online at abe.illinois.gov. If you are mailing in a report of a change, you may use the Change Report Form given to you when you first applied for SNAP benefits.

How long will the increase in food stamps last in Illinois 2021?
Due to guidance received from Food and Nutrition Service (FNS) under the American Rescue Plan Act of 2021, the temporary 15% increase in maximum SNAP allotments which began on 01/01/2021 will be extended until 09/30/2021.
Do I have to report unemployment to SNAP?
SNAP counts cash income from all sources, including earned income (before payroll taxes are deducted) and unearned income, such as cash assistance, Social Security, unemployment insurance, and child support.

How long does it take to report a change in your grant?
IMPORTANT: Please note that for your cash case, you are required to report any changes that may affect your eligibility or the amount of your grant within 10 calendar days, except for a change in earnings less than $100 a month.
What is a snap household?
This is a SNAP household where all adult members are aged 60+ or have a verified disability. There may be children under 18 in the household. These households do not have any earnings from work.

How many different types of certifications are there for Snap?
There are 4 different certification types, however most SNAP households are on Simplified Reporting. Your certification type can change. When this happens, DTA will send you a notice to let you know.
What is change in income?
Change in amount of income your household has, if the change is more than $100 a month. Change in where the income comes from (the income source) – if the amount of income you have also changes. For example, if you start or stop a job. Changes to who is part of your household.
What is household change?
Changes to who is part of your household. For example, if you have a baby or a child moves in or out
When do you report a household member's income to the DTA?
if a household member gets a job and starts earning wages. You must report this change to us by the 10th day of the month following the month of the change. Example: Edward, age 65, starts a new job in November and receives his first paycheck on November 28. He needs to report the earnings to DTA by December 10th.

When Do Changes Need To Be Reported
For Nutrition Assistance and Cash Assistance, you must report the change by the 10th calendar day of the month following the month the change occurred. For Medical Assistance, changes must be reported as soon as the future event becomes known. Unanticipated changes must be reported within 10 days of the date the change occurred.
How Do I Use My Ebt Card
You can use your EBT card in any grocery store or retail location in the United States that displays the Quest Mark® logo or online at approved locations. Your EBT card will work much like a debit card, and you will have a PIN number you will need to enter. It is important that you keep your EBT card and PIN number safe and secure at all times.

How Long Will I Get Help
You can get SNAP benefits for as long as you are eligible for help. You will be required to complete a mid-certification and a recertification each year you get SNAP to make sure your household is still eligible. If you do not return your information by the deadline on the form, you may lose your benefits.

How long do you have to report a change in your snap?
If you get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) benefits, you need to report any change that could affect your SNAP eligibility or the amount of money in SNAP benefits that you receive within 10 days of learning of the change.

Do you have to report changes to EZ REDE?
Homes that are EZ REDE units and Mid-Point REDE units only need to report changes when their gross income exceeds the minimum eligibility standard for their household size.

How long does it take to recertify food stamps in New York?
You should touch base with your local food stamp office as soon as possible when changes occur, and some states even set deadlines. Households have 10 days to report most changes in New York City and Oregon, but some minor changes can wait and simply be reported at the time you recertify, which is usually annually.
